General Requirements for Obtaining a Driving License
Age Requirements
Minimum Age: The minimum age to make an application for a student's authorization or provisionary license varies by jurisdiction. In the United States, for instance, the minimum age is typically 15 or 16, while in the United Kingdom, it is 17.Full License: The age at which a complete, unrestricted license can be gotten likewise varies. In the U.S., it is generally 16 or 18, depending on the state, while in the U.K., it is 17.
Residency and Citizenship
Residency: Most jurisdictions require candidates to be residents of the state or country where they are looking for a license.Citizenship: While citizenship is not always required, applicants must provide valid identification and proof of legal presence in the country.
Vision Test
Eye Examination: Applicants need to pass a vision test to guarantee they have the needed visual acuity to drive safely. This test is typically conducted at the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) or a similar firm.
Written Test
Understanding Test: This test evaluates the candidate's understanding of traffic laws, road indications, and safe driving practices. Study products, such as a driver's handbook, are normally provided to assist get ready for the test.
Driving Test
Practical Test: After passing the written test, applicants must pass a useful driving test. This test examines the applicant's ability to run a car safely and follow traffic laws. The test generally consists of a variety of driving situations, such as turning, parking, and browsing through traffic.
Motorist's Education
Compulsory Courses: In some jurisdictions, completion of a driver's education course is needed, especially for younger drivers. These courses cover topics such as traffic laws, safe driving strategies, and the effects of careless behavior.Special Licenses and Endorsements
Commercial Driver's License (CDL)
Purpose: A CDL is required for people who run commercial lorries, such as trucks or buses. Motorbike License
Purpose: A motorbike license is required to operate a motorcycle. The procedure generally includes a written test and a dry run particular to motorcycle operation.Safety Gear: Many jurisdictions need motorcycle riders to wear helmets and other protective gear.

Q: Can I drive with a student's permit?
A: Yes, however you must be accompanied by a certified driver who is at least 21 years old and seated in the front passenger seat.
Q: How long is a student's license valid?
A: The credibility duration varies by jurisdiction, but it is usually between 6 months and 2 years.
Q: Can I utilize my motorist's license from one state in another state?
A: Generally, a chauffeur's license is legitimate in all states, however you need to acquire a new license if you move to a brand-new state.
Q: What happens if I fail the driving test?
A: You can normally retake the test after a waiting duration, which differs by jurisdiction. Some locations provide a totally free retake, while others may require a charge.
Q: Can I get a driver's license if I have a rap sheet?
A: It depends upon the nature of the rap sheet and the jurisdiction. Some offenses might disqualify you from getting a license, while others may require additional actions or a waiting period.
Q: How typically do I need to renew my chauffeur's license?
A: The renewal duration varies by jurisdiction, but it is normally every 4 to 8 years. Some states provide the option to restore for longer periods.
